The multimillion-dollar Port Ferdinand Marina is continuing to take shape at Retreat, St Peter.  Work began on the private, exclusive 12-acre facility last year and is expected to be completed in 2012.  Earlier this year, developer Bjorn Bjerkhamn, head of the Jada Group, said it would bring in close to $1 billion in foreign exchange and employ about 500 people.  It is expected to consist of 120 berths and 96 three-bedroom luxury apartments.  In this Bryan Walker photo, workmen are shown at work on the project.
